MN Assimakopoulos is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Atmospheric Science and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. According to data from OpenAlex, MN Assimakopoulos has authored 6 papers receiving a total of 337 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 2 papers in Atmospheric Science and 2 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. Recurrent topics in MN Assimakopoulos’s work include Conservation Techniques and Studies (2 papers), Smart Materials for Construction (2 papers) and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(2 papers). MN Assimakopoulos is often cited by papers focused on Conservation Techniques and Studies (2 papers), Smart Materials for Construction (2 papers) and Atmospheric Ozone and Climate (2 papers). MN Assimakopoulos collaborates with scholars based in Greece, United States and United Kingdom. MN Assimakopoulos's co-authors include Costas A. Varotsos, M. Efstathiou, John M. Ondov, A. P. Cracknell, Martin Ferm, K. Giannopoulou, I. Livada, Chrysanthi Efthymiou, Y.G. Caouris and M. Saliari and has published in prestigious journals such as Atmospheric chemistry and physics, International Journal of Remote Sensing and Sustainable Cities and Society.
